B. BATTERY

1) Localize of Battery on Grand Commander

The step by step work activities:

a. Reading the AMM Grand Commander

b. Open pressurization equipment access door on the left side of the

aft fuselage

c. Find the battery location

2) Battery Inspection

The step by step work activities:

a. Reading the AMM and IPC Grand Commander

b. Remove battery door catch with first remove the attaching part

(bolt and washer)

c. Place the battery on its position

d. Brush the positive and negative copper in the tip of cable with wire

brush

e. Connect the battery positive pole to the positive cable

f. Connect the battery negative pole to the negative cable

g. Check connectivity of the cable

3) Result of Job Execution

4

Page 6: Laporan Electricity SystemREVISI

Gambar 5 Battery Location

Our group has find the location of battery on Grand Commander Aircraft

based on the instructions contained in the AMM, but no battery exist in

that place.

4) Finding

The battery is not exist on Aircraft, not even the battery, the battery tray is

missing from the place too.

The Relay is not functioning/working because we try to connect the

battery and relay there is no contact between them both.

5) Finding Solution (Troubleshoot)

Our group finding the battery tray in the aircraft cabin and we found it,

except the battery tie down, after that our group re-assembly the battery

tray to the origin place.

Gambar 6 Battery Tray

5

Page 7: Laporan Electricity SystemREVISI

For the battery, we used the battery 28V DC to replace the aircraft battery

function. We put the external battery in the position above battery tray,

then we connect the battery to the wire on aircraft.

We are concerned that the current does not flow because we did not

exactly put the wires on relay, therefore we try to remove the wire ties that

connected to the relay in order to facilitate the cable will be connected to

the battery, but we found trouble when we try to open the clamp, the clamp

is so hard to opened because of corrosion. We try to opened the clamp

until the time is up, but the clamp still wont to open.

D. ALTERNATOR ON CONTINENTAL PISTON ENGINE

1) Disassembly Alternator

The step by step work activities:

a) Spray WD-40 to the nut and bolt.

b) Remove attaching parts (washer and nut (3,4,5)) and pull alternator

hub assembly from crankcase as unit. Use spatula to pull the

alternator.

c) Remove cotter pin (13) and pull assembly from alternator shaft,

remove woodruff key.

d) Separate thrust washer (12) ,gear assembly (10), and hub assy (8)

from alternator

e) Don’t forget to store washer, nut, cotter pin in the safe place.

2) Assembly Alternator

The step by step work activities:

a) Re-install thrust washer (12) ,gear assembly (10), and hub assy (8)

to one assembly.

b) Install woodruff to the right place.

7

Page 9: Laporan Electricity SystemREVISI

c) Install cotter pin (13), and nut (7) until the gear assembly come

into one piece.

d) Re-install alternator to the engine with mallet to knock it until fit to

the engine.
